  • On the inappropriate use of the naturalistic fallacy in evolutionary psychology.Anne B. Clark, Eric Dietrich & David Sloan Wilson - 2003 - Biology and Philosophy 18 (5):669-81.
    The naturalistic fallacy is mentionedfrequently by evolutionary psychologists as anerroneous way of thinking about the ethicalimplications of evolved behaviors. However,evolutionary psychologists are themselvesconfused about the naturalistic fallacy and useit inappropriately to forestall legitimateethical discussion. We briefly review what thenaturalistic fallacy is and why it is misusedby evolutionary psychologists. Then we attemptto show how the ethical implications of evolvedbehaviors can be discussed constructivelywithout impeding evolutionary psychologicalresearch. A key is to show how ethicalbehaviors, in addition to unethical behaviors,can evolve by natural selection.

  • Should we select for genetic moral enhancement? A thought experiment using the moralkinder (mk+) haplotype.Halley S. Faust - 2008 - Theoretical Medicine and Bioethics 29 (6):397-416.
    By using preimplantation haplotype diagnosis, prospective parents are able to select embryos to implant through in vitro fertilization. If we knew that the naturally-occurring (but theoretical) MoralKinder (MK+) haplotype would predispose individuals to a higher level of morality than average, is it permissible or obligatory to select for the MK+ haplotype? I.e., is it moral to select for morality? This paper explores the various potential issues that could arise from genetic moral enhancement.

  • Cognitive Enhancement: Methods, Ethics, Regulatory Challenges. [REVIEW]Nick Bostrom - 2009 - Science and Engineering Ethics 15 (3):311-341.
    Cognitive enhancement takes many and diverse forms. Various methods of cognitive enhancement have implications for the near future. At the same time, these technologies raise a range of ethical issues. For example, they interact with notions of authenticity, the good life, and the role of medicine in our lives. Present and anticipated methods for cognitive enhancement also create challenges for public policy and regulation.

  • The commodification of personality: Human enhancement and market society.Leandro Gaitán - 2021 - Human Affairs 31 (1):40-45.
    In a future highly technological society it will be possible to modify the personality using different kinds of technological tools. Consequently, we could become buyers and consumers of personality. As such, personality, which is a core aspect of the self, could turn into a commodity. This article intends to address the following questions: 1) How can new technologies modify personality? 2) Why might personality become a commodity? 3) What is wrong with turning personality into commodity?
